Using guidance on curved segments
After you have defined a guidance line, there are two ways to get guidance:
Drive the vehicle through a tight U-turn. The next guidance line appears.
If you are manually logging a FreeForm curve, tap to stop defining the
current line.
The FreeForm curve is similar to an adaptive curve. You must record your line on each
pass to receive guidance on the next. If the vehicle is not drawing a line (or guidance
trail) behind it, you are not recording your path and therefore the next guidance line
will not appear.
Note – Do not confuse the existing guidance line with the guidance trail appearing behind
the vehicle that shows your current guidance. You need to create a new guidance line to
receive guidance on the next pass.
Using guidance on straight segments
When driving on straight AB lines, you do not have to record your path because the
guidance lines are generated automatically.

Fields
A “field” is specific area of land where events (such as planting seed or applying
fertilizer) are carried out.
You create your first field when you first configure your implement (see Starting
Guidance, page 94). That field remains open until you do one of the following:
Create a new field, or load a previously saved field
Calibrate your EZ-Steer system
Perform a hard reset
Note – Fields are stored automatically. You do not have to actively save a field.
